What to Look For Before Buying

Choosing the right blade requires considering your specific activity. Hikers often prioritize weight, while bushcrafters need durability and strength. Always assess the steel type, handle material, and locking mechanism before purchasing. These factors determine how well your knife performs in the field.

Check Blade Steel Quality

Look for high-quality stainless steels like 440C or D2. These materials offer a balance between edge retention and corrosion resistance. Avoid low-quality mystery steels that dull quickly. A sharp blade is essential for safety and efficiency. Always check if the steel requires extra care to prevent rust.

Value Handle Ergonomics

The handle must feel comfortable and secure in your hand. Rubberized or G10 handles provide excellent grip even when wet. Avoid handles that are too smooth or slippery. Proper ergonomics prevent hand fatigue during long tasks. A good grip is a vital safety feature for any knife.

Rating Locking Mechanisms

For folding knives, a secure lock is mandatory. Liner locks and frame locks are common and reliable. Ensure the mechanism operates smoothly and holds the blade firmly open. Test the lock to ensure there is no blade play. Safety must always come first when using a folding knife.

Verify Fixed vs Folding

Fixed blades are stronger and better for heavy bushcraft. Folding knives are more portable and better for light hiking. Choose based on your primary intended use. If you plan on wood processing, go for a fixed blade. For general utility, a high-quality folder is usually sufficient.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best steel for a hiking knife?

D2 or 440C stainless steel are excellent choices for hiking knives. They offer a great balance of toughness and rust resistance. These steels stay sharp through many uses. They are reliable for outdoor conditions.

Do I need a fixed blade or a folder?

A folding knife is better for lightweight hiking and general utility. A fixed blade is superior for bushcraft, wood processing, and heavy-duty survival tasks. Choose based on how much work you intend to perform.

How do I maintain my knife in the field?

Keep the blade clean and dry after each use to prevent rust. Carry a small sharpening stone to touch up the edge. If the pivot gets stiff, apply a drop of oil. These simple steps ensure your tool stays ready.

Are serrated blades better for camping?

Serrated blades are useful for cutting rope or tough materials. However, they are harder to sharpen than plain edges. A plain edge is usually more versatile for general camp chores and food prep.

How often should I sharpen my knife?

Sharpen your knife whenever it struggles to cut smoothly. Do not wait until the blade is completely dull. Regular, light sharpening maintains the edge better than infrequent, heavy work. A sharp knife is safer to use.
